About FedBid

FedBid is an American e-commerce platform that helps federal and commercial buyers purchase goods and services through an online marketplace. Based in Vienna, Virginia, the company is a privately-held corporation founded in 2003. FedBid specializes in Reverse Auctions, a type of auction where the roles of buyers and sellers are flipped - instead of buyers bidding higher and higher for goods, sellers bid lower and lower on products and services. This ensures that the government or corporation gets the best possible price for the desired goods or services. The company provides a cloud-based platform that includes event creation and management, supplier communication tools, and custom reporting. Customers can purchase all types of supplies and services, including IT equipment, office supplies, furniture, construction, transportation, logistics, and more. FedBid's customers include the United States government, state and local governments, and other commercial buyers. The company is certified as a Small Business Administration (SBA) 8(m) WOSB, and has received numerous awards and recognitions such as the 2016 Northern Virginia Technology Council's GovCon Contractor of the Year award in the category of companies with less than $25 million in annual revenue. Overall, FedBid provides a convenient and cost-effective way for government and business procurement teams to purchase goods and services while also ensuring competitive pricing and supplier diversity.
